Number of upper triangulations of the Koch chain K_s.
2
1, 1, 2, 106, 86812, 11428810631276, 150578979887590129806781384, 737432044242304556246129092786114332251382229078863431470600
OFFSET
0,3
COMMENTS
The Koch chain K_s is a sequence of 2^s+1 points which form an x-monotone chain of unavoidable edges in the plane with the same combinatorial structure as the fractal Koch curve.
